EV Surge Drives Thailand’s September Industrial Growth

Bangkok: EVs boosted MPI growth in September, returning to 1.02%. The “Half-Half Plus” scheme is expected to boost industrial GDP by 0.1%. French Police Apprehend Additional Suspects in Louvre Museum Heist

Paris: French prosecutors in Paris have announced the arrest of five more suspects linked to the theft of $102 million worth of valuables from the Louvre Museum’s Apollo Gallery.
